Transaction e8e4d7c765cc418f78f661a76913aae89f0f54aef8d9d83f33184aa659dcd5df
1 Input
2 Outputs
- e8e4d7c765cc418f78f661a76913aae89f0f54aef8d9d83f33184aa659dcd5df:0
- e8e4d7c765cc418f78f661a76913aae89f0f54aef8d9d83f33184aa659dcd5df:1
value 10807690
address 12mhWfdfwsBQYw7hZ7WRayNUzguMKsbYUz
value 90000
address 1ERpHFuZsAcrEzkjmYP6uQvAoRStR5ERXK